Abstract

The invention relates to an RFID based intelligent logistics managing system, which belongs to the field of logistics management, and used for managing logistics information of cargoes with RFID tags. The logistics managing system comprises a logistics control system, a storage system arranged in a warehouse and a vehicle-mounted mobile module, wherein the logistics control system is connected with the storage system and the vehicle-mounted mobile module via a communication network to realize commutation between the logistics control system and the storage system or the vehicle-mounted mobile module, each of the storage system and the vehicle-mounted storage system is equipped with an RFID reader, the RFID readers read information of the RFID tags, and the RFID information is transmitted to the logistics control system. According to the RFID based intelligent logistics managing system, logistics information can be managed in a highly-efficient, automatic, informationized, networked, intelligent and flexible manner.

technical field [0001] The invention relates to the field of logistics management, in particular to an RFID-based intelligent logistics management system. Background technique [0002] Radio Frequency Identification (RFID) technology is a non-contact automatic identification technology implemented by radio frequency communication, specifically, it uses radio frequency information and spatial coupling transmission characteristics to realize automatic identification technology for identified objects. RFID tags have the characteristics of small size, large capacity, long life, and reusability, and can support fast reading and writing, non-visual identification, mobile identification, multi-target identification, status and long-term tracking management. RFID has important applications in logistics management, anti-counterfeiting, traffic informatization, and industrial automation.
